Holidaying in North Korea
Over the next few weeks I am planning, and then journeying, to one of the last great unknown states on the planet - North Korea. I will be looking through the prism of travel rather than politics as the experience culminates in the "Day of the Sun". President Kim Il Sung's 101th birthday celebrations.
